diff options
author | Christopher Burger <burgerc@freeside.biz> | 2017-05-01 15:09:18 -0400 |
---|---|---|
committer | Christopher Burger <burgerc@freeside.biz> | 2017-05-01 15:09:18 -0400 |
commit | afe6bb2515f2bde29a74c056221fd154dc10001f (patch) | |
tree | fa1439b142649a2cf5ddb263b9250e054f9fef4e /ng_selfservice/elements | |
parent | 512dd310b4095d5163913acaeb9a6df34d882f6f (diff) |
RT#73993 - updated selfservice and ngselfservice to allow for the control of changes packages by agent.
Diffstat (limited to 'ng_selfservice/elements')
-rw-r--r-- | ng_selfservice/elements/error.php | 5 | ||||
-rw-r--r-- | ng_selfservice/elements/menu.php | 12 |
2 files changed, 10 insertions, 7 deletions
diff --git a/ng_selfservice/elements/error.php b/ng_selfservice/elements/error.php index 2cff74f..ee60c6e 100644 --- a/ng_selfservice/elements/error.php +++ b/ng_selfservice/elements/error.php @@ -1,2 +1,3 @@ -<FONT SIZE="+1" COLOR="#ff0000"><? echo htmlspecialchars($error); ?><? if ($error) { echo '<BR><BR>'; } ?></FONT> - +<? if (isset($error)) { ?> + <FONT SIZE="+1" COLOR="#ff0000"><? echo htmlspecialchars($error); echo '<BR><BR>'; ?></FONT> +<? } ?> diff --git a/ng_selfservice/elements/menu.php b/ng_selfservice/elements/menu.php index cb9d617..b68c8c1 100644 --- a/ng_selfservice/elements/menu.php +++ b/ng_selfservice/elements/menu.php @@ -32,15 +32,15 @@ extract($skin_info); foreach ($menu_array AS $menu_item) { if ( preg_match('/^\s*$/', $menu_item) ) { - print_menu($submenu, $current_menu); + print_menu($submenu, $current_menu, $menu_disable); $submenu = array(); } else { $submenu[] = $menu_item; } } - print_menu($submenu, $current_menu); + print_menu($submenu, $current_menu, $menu_disable); - function print_menu($submenu_array, $current_menu) { + function print_menu($submenu_array, $current_menu, $menu_disable) { if ( count($submenu_array) == 0 ) { return; } $links = array(); @@ -71,8 +71,10 @@ extract($skin_info); echo '<ul>'; foreach ($links AS $link) { $label = array_shift($labels); - print_link($link, $label, $current_menu, array($link) ); - echo '</a></li>'; + if ( in_array($label, $menu_disable) == 0) { + print_link($link, $label, $current_menu, array($link) ); + echo '</a></li>'; + } } echo '</ul>'; } |